characteristics of life
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| unicellular organisms | microscopic organisms like bacteria that contain a single cell |
| multicellular organisms | organisms composed of many cells |
| homeostasis | maintenance of a constant internal environment in an organism essential for optimal function of a cell and overall health |
| metabolism | a sum of all the chemical reaction which occur in an organism |
| autotrophs | organism produces their own food |
| heterotrophic | takes food from its external environment |
| reproduction | production of new individuals |
| response to stimuli | the way in which living things react to changes in their environment |
| an organism | a living thing |
| continuity of life | living things arise from other living things of the same type |
| life | the possession of organisation, requiring nutrition and excretion and capable of reproducing and responding to stimuli |
| organisation | mean that living things are composed of organs, tissues, cells and organ systems |
| nutrition | the way in which organisms obtain and use food |
| excretion | the removal of waste products of the metabolism from the body |
| characteristics of life | Characteristics of life are the features or processes that all living organisms share, such as nutrition, respiration, excretion, growth, reproduction, response, and organisation. |
| Name the characteristic of life that ensures survival of the species | reproduction. |
